How do you add a calculated field to a pivot table?
Select a cell in the pivot table, and on the Excel Ribbon, under the PivotTable Tools tab, click the Options tab (Analyze tab in Excel 2013).
In the Calculations group, click Fields, Items, & Sets, and then click Calculated Field.
Type a name for the calculated field, for example, RepBonus.
How do you create a formula in Word?
Click the Layout tab of the Table Tools contextual tab in the Ribbon. Click the Formula button in the Data group to open the Formula dialog box. If necessary, click into the Formula: text box and enter the desired formula. To format the display of the number, if desired, use the Number format: drop-down.
Can you use Excel formulas in Word?
Use a formula in a Word or Outlook table. You can perform calculations and logical comparisons in a table by using formulas. The Formula command is found on the Table Tools, Layout tab, in the Data group. A formula in Word automatically updates when you open the document that contains the formula.
Can word do calculations like Excel?
Excel isn't your only option if you need to evaluate values and your primary need is word processing. Use Word's formula feature to perform simple calculations. If you're not an Excel fan, but you need a few basic calculations, you can use Word.
Can you put a formula in a Word table?
To insert table formulas in Word, click into the table cell where you want to display the answer to be formula. Click the Layout tab of the Table Tools contextual tab in the Ribbon. Click the Formula button in the Data group to open the Formula dialog box.

How do you do multiplication formula in Word?
To create a formula, click inside the cell where you want the product to appear and go to the "Layout" tab of the Word Ribbon. Click the "Formula" icon and enter "=PRODUCT" in the "Formula" field. You must also tell Word with cells to multiply together.
